Viscosity is simply the internal resistance of fluids to flow. Viscometers measure the viscosity and flow properties of fluids. Let's discuss the various styles of viscometers, their internal characteristics. The viscosity of a fluid is measured by the friction force that occurs between the “layers” that make it ‎up. A centipoise (cp) is a unit of dynamic ‎viscosity. A viscometer is an instrument used to measure fluid viscosity and the flow properties of liquids. The determination of viscosity of a liquid is generally carried out by ostwald’s viscometer method whose principle is based on poiseulle’s law. Viscosity arises from the internal friction of a fluid and is defined as a liquid’s resistance to flow or shear.
